A radio host asks listeners to call in and share their opinions on a new law. What type of bias is most likely present?
Sampling bias
Voluntary response bias
Non-response bias
Loaded questions

A survey asks: "Given the high cost to taxpayers, do you support the construction of a new stadium?" This is an example of
Response bias
Confounding
Loaded questions
Perceived lack of anonymity

A dental health study is funded and conducted by a company that sells toothpaste. The study concludes their brand is the most effective. This is an example of:
Self-interest study
Misleading use of data
Sampling bias
Causality

A researcher sends out 1,000 mail-in surveys, but only 50 people complete and return them. This situation likely suffers from:
Non-response bias
Response bias
Sampling bias
Loaded questions
